Burgess was a gambler who lived in a gambling house that was raided in 1924. V. L. Burgess sits in a wicker chair in front of a window. He is smoking a cigar, holding the cigar in his right hand. Flowered wallpaper decorates the walls behind him. Text on negative sleeve: Burgess, V. L. Gambler 1926 Handwritten on negative: V. L. Burgess
